2 iping iping iping [-ddflnqrv][-v vrf][-c count][-i wait][-p pattern][-s packetsize][-t timeout][-s source] host iping -d -D -F -L -n -q -r -v -V vrf -c count -i wait -p pattern -s packetsize -t timeout -S source host Send ping packets. Debug mode. Dump info. Enables the do-not-fragment bit in the IPv4 header. Fill in loopback. Display only numeric info. Quiet output. Do not route packets. Display verbose output. The Virtual Routing and Forwarding (VRF) instance from which to source the ping message. Number of ping packets that are sent to the destination address. The default is 5. The time interval between sending of ping packets. The data pattern of the ping payload. Different data patterns are used to troubleshoot framing errors and clocking problems on serial lines. The default is [0xABCD]. Size of the ping packet (in bytes). Timeout interval. The ping is declared successful only if the ECHO REPLY packet is received before this time interval. The IP address or host name to show as source. The IP address or host name of the destination EP. Examples pod1-leaf1# iping -V overlay

5 itraceroute itraceroute itraceroute dst-ip [ { payload pld-size } ] itraceroute fabric payload dst-ip pld-size itraceroute. Inside fabric. payload size. Enter destination node IP. The type is ipaddr. Enter payload size: (system will add other headers). The type is integer. The range is from 20 to Usage Guidelines Use this command to find multiple paths to a destination leaf from the current leaf. This command will execute a trace on the overlay VRF. The itraceroute command provides the following improvements over traditional traceroute: Discovers and reports multiple paths Transits only a single probe packet per path Reports detailed node information Simulates tenant traffic, exploring paths under the applied policies Examples pod1-leaf1# itraceroute Node traceroute to , infra VRF overlay-1, from [ ], payload 56 bytes Path 1 1: TEP intf eth1/ ms 2: TEP intf eth1/ ms Path 2 1: TEP intf eth1/ ms 2: TEP intf eth1/ ms Path 3 1: TEP intf eth1/ ms 2: TEP intf eth1/ ms Path 4 1: TEP intf eth1/ ms 2: TEP intf eth1/ ms 5
